In industries where materials are constantly being transported on conveyor belts, keeping these belts clean and sanitized is essential for maintaining efficiency and preventing contamination. This is where conveyor belt washing systems come into play. These systems are designed to automate the cleaning process, ensuring that the belts are consistently clean and free of debris. Let’s take a closer look at conveyor belt washing systems and how they can benefit a wide range of industries.
conveyor belt washing systems are typically installed at the end of the conveyor line, just before the products are unloaded. The system works by spraying a high-pressure jet of water or cleaning solution onto the belt surface, effectively removing any dirt, grime, or other contaminants. Some systems also incorporate brushes or squeegees to further scrub the belt and ensure a thorough cleaning.
One of the key benefits of conveyor belt washing systems is their ability to improve overall hygiene and reduce the risk of product contamination. In industries such as food processing, pharmaceuticals, and manufacturing, it is crucial to maintain a clean working environment to comply with health and safety regulations. By regularly cleaning conveyor belts using automated systems, companies can minimize the risk of bacterial growth, mold formation, and cross-contamination.
Moreover, conveyor belt washing systems can also help extend the lifespan of the belts themselves. Over time, debris and particles can accumulate on the belt surface, causing wear and tear that can lead to premature belt failure. By incorporating a cleaning system into the production process, companies can minimize the buildup of debris and ensure that the belts remain in optimal condition for longer periods.
Another advantage of conveyor belt washing systems is their ability to improve operational efficiency. Manual cleaning of conveyor belts can be time-consuming and labor-intensive, requiring workers to stop production and physically scrub the belts. With automated washing systems, the cleaning process can be seamlessly integrated into the production line, allowing for continuous operation without interruptions. This not only saves time but also reduces labor costs and increases overall productivity.
When it comes to choosing a conveyor belt washing system, there are several factors to consider. The size and speed of the conveyor belt, the type of material being transported, and the level of cleaning required will all influence the type of system that is best suited for a particular application. Some systems are equipped with multiple spray nozzles to ensure thorough coverage, while others may have adjustable settings for pressure and temperature control.
In addition, conveyor belt washing systems come in a variety of configurations to accommodate different production layouts. Some systems are designed for straight conveyor lines, while others are capable of cleaning curved or spiral belts. There are also portable systems available for smaller operations or temporary setups.
